Police looking for missing boy

Police are looking for missing teen Hakeem Elijah McPherson.
He is 15 years old and lives at Skeetes Road, Fairfield, Black Rock, St. Michael.
He is also a student of the Metropolitan High School. 
Police say the boy left home sometime on Saturday and has not returned.
Hakeem is 5’8” in height, slim build and of dark complexion.  He has broad shoulders, long arms and legs. He has black hair which is kept in low. He is in the habit of biting his nails. 
He also speaks with a Guyanese accent.
Individuals with information on this boy’s whereabouts are asked to contact the  Black Rock Police Station or the nearest police station. (PR)
